The national education association staff organization (neaso) is the staff union representing employees who work for the nea. in july 2024, neaso staff members went on a three day strike protesting what it charged were nea's unfair labor practices. Staff members of the national education association staff organization, or neaso, are striking and locked out of the national education association, or nea, over wage theft and contract issues. the strike disrupted the nea's assembly, where president joe biden was scheduled to speak. The conflict between nea leadership and the national education association staff organization (neaso) has been escalating for months. neaso was founded in 1952, and currently represents the more than 350 staff members at the union’s headquarters in washington, d.c. who keep the nea running.

The union employs about 500 staff members at its headquarters; about 350 are neaso members, a staff union spokesperson said. neaso is one of three bargaining units at nea. For nearly a month, about 300 staffers at the country's largest labor union haven't worked or been paid. their employer, the national education association, took the rare step of locking them out of work last month amid contract negotiations. why it matters: barring employees from work, i.e., a lockout, is an aggressive step for any employer to take — especially for one that happens to be a.
